We're coming to WDW at the end of Oct for 10 days. We have previously stayed at the CR concierge which was great, especially due to the location.

Now, we have just been looking at the AKL concierge mainly because the price difference is so HUGE....like $200 difference from the CR!!!! We just can't decide whether to pay the extra for the CR convenience factor or stay at AKL and save money..... my concerns are

*distance and having to wait for buses, especially after events such as MNSSHP or if we want to go back to the room for a nap

*not sure if the AKL will have the same 'disney' feel to it, it looks pretty dark and gloomy in some pics I have seen.

*the concierge lounge not being on the same floor as the rooms like the CR. So, if I want to have breakfast in my room I have to carry it on the elevator.

*How to get to other resorts to eat at restaraunts???

*Don't want bunks in the room...are there rooms with only queen beds?

Other questions I have .....

*What is the concierge like compared to the CR?

*are the beds comfy and the rooms usually fairly well kept and clean?

Would love some advise, just don't know whether I would like AKL as I haven't seen it before. We could always do a split stay I suppose but staying soley at AKL the whole trip would be cheaper. Thanks everyone!!!

Hi, I have stayed at both.

While CR is much closer to MK, AKL is actually a bit closer to MGM & Epcot, and much closer to AK. I've never been to DTD, so I can't comment. They are both about the same for TL, AKL is a bit closer to BB.

The bus transportation is very good for AKL. We never had to wait long for a bus. What was also nice, since AKL doesn't share with another resort, we could practically walk on the bus after Illuminations and Spectromagic. (Didn't do Spectro this trip.) We also go seats.

The concierge rooms are on the 4th fl, lounge is on 6th. So, yes, you do have to carry your food on the elevator. It was nice, though, to eat b/fast on the balcony while watching the animals.

Concierge food choices. They are both good. I preferred CR's. They had more variety and nicer desserts. AKL was mainly that of an an "African flair/spiced". So it did get a bit boring after a few days. Plus, the spices didn't really agree with me. AKL did have more snacks during the day.

I didn't think AKL was dark and gloomy at all. It has a very African feel.

Resturants, yes, AKL is sorely lacking (imho). They have 2 sitdown. They are only open for b/fast and dinner. It blows my mind there is no sitdown for lunch. Mara is also the small, typical deluxe fast food. Not a lot of choices, and other than a few grill/hot items, the sandwiches and salads were premade.

If you want queen beds, I don't think you'll have a problem at either resort. Also, the rooms at CR are much larger than AKL, as is the bathroom area.

I did enjoy our stay at AKL. Because of it's location, it does require a bit more planning. There is nothing like viewing the animals from your room. Plus, you should really do the Sunrise Safari as it is only available for concierge guests.

Since you're staying 10 days, why not split? Do 7 at CR then the final 3 at AKL.
